Subject: [PATCH 2/6] serial: 8250: Name MSR literals
Date: Thu, 24 Nov 2022 14:59:44 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20221124125948.23432-3-ilpo.jarvinen@linux.intel.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20221124125948.23432-1-ilpo.jarvinen@linux.intel.com>

Add UART_MSR_STATUS_BITS for CD, RI, DSR & CTS. Use names for the
literal.

Don't make the define for combined flags part of UAPI.

Signed-off-by: Ilpo Järvinen <ilpo.jarvinen@linux.intel.com>
---
 drivers/tty/serial/8250/8250_port.c | 4 ++--
 include/linux/serial.h              | 5 +++++
 2 files changed, 7 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/tty/serial/8250/8250_port.c b/drivers/tty/serial/8250/8250_port.c
index 8676f8b7f2e3..c870ee8e80b6 100644
--- a/drivers/tty/serial/8250/8250_port.c
+++ b/drivers/tty/serial/8250/8250_port.c
@@ -1268,9 +1268,9 @@ static void autoconfig(struct uart_8250_port *up)
 	 */
 	if (!(port->flags & UPF_SKIP_TEST)) {
 		serial8250_out_MCR(up, UART_MCR_LOOP | 0x0A);
-		status1 = serial_in(up, UART_MSR) & 0xF0;
+		status1 = serial_in(up, UART_MSR) & UART_MSR_STATUS_BITS;
 		serial8250_out_MCR(up, save_mcr);
-		if (status1 != 0x90) {
+		if (status1 != (UART_MSR_DCD | UART_MSR_CTS)) {
 			spin_unlock_irqrestore(&port->lock, flags);
 			DEBUG_AUTOCONF("LOOP test failed (%02x) ",
 				       status1);
diff --git a/include/linux/serial.h b/include/linux/serial.h
index ad6e1c37e2d5..bfda927dde15 100644
--- a/include/linux/serial.h
+++ b/include/linux/serial.h
@@ -28,6 +28,11 @@ static inline bool uart_lsr_tx_empty(u16 lsr)
 	return (lsr & UART_LSR_BOTH_EMPTY) == UART_LSR_BOTH_EMPTY;
 }
 
+#define UART_MSR_STATUS_BITS	(UART_MSR_DCD | \
+				 UART_MSR_RI | \
+				 UART_MSR_DSR | \
+				 UART_MSR_CTS)
+
 /*
  * Counters of the input lines (CTS, DSR, RI, CD) interrupts
  */
